bonehead23 Posted June 23, 2016 Share Posted June 23, 2016 (edited) Here's a peek at my Trabant gasser . I used a Mustang AWB drag car for the chassis, shortened in the middle, narrowed and the overhang cut off...and by George the chassis and 427 cammer FIT into this body.
